On 12/21/06, Taco Hoekwater wrote: > > Hi, > > Mojca Miklavec wrote: > > > What exactly does \runMPgraphics serve for? There is a whole lot of if > > clases in the ConTeXt source, but still: 99% of the cases work with > > runMPgraphicsfalse. Where exactly lies the difference? > > With \runMPgraphicstrue, they are created on-the-fly, so that the > "last size" is the correct size. The fact that it scales wrong if > \runMPgraphicsfalse is (i think) a bug, but it could be problematic > to fix.
